About The Position

The Senior Manager, Utility Partnerships - Regulatory manages utility risks and advances an affordable, reliable, and clean energy system through regulatory and legislative engagement. This role involves analyzing business objectives and regulatory proposals to develop and execute advocacy, submitting written testimony and being subject to cross-examination, and ensuring compliance with relevant legislation and regulations. The position requires collaboration with internal teams and external agencies. The Senior Manager fosters continuous improvement to advance Walmart’s energy and sustainability goals while maintaining operational excellence and integrity. The Utility Partnerships Regulatory team collaborates with utilities, regulators, and lawmakers to manage utility risks and advance an affordable, reliable, and clean energy system. The team develops business-enabling rules and rates, supports clean energy initiatives, and creates utility products to maintain competitive markets. Working cross-functionally and with external partners, the team drives energy management programs and regulatory compliance aligned with Walmart’s operational goals. Committed to integrity and accountability, the team plays a vital role in advancing sustainable energy strategies that support Walmart’s commitment to environmental and operational excellence.

Responsibilities

  • Assess and provide guidance on rate reviews, regulatory filings, and participate in regulatory proceedings to control utility costs.
  • Track and monetize proposed and approved utility rate changes to support regulatory efforts and cost forecasting.
  • Develop and execute utility products, services, and incentive procurement for energy efficiency and electric vehicle charging.
  • Lead utility data acquisition initiatives and collaborate with utility leaders and trade organizations to advance operational objectives.
